Gib & Plasterboard in NZ — What You Need to Know
Gib is New Zealand's dominant plasterboard brand (manufactured by Winstone Wallboards, a Fletcher Building subsidiary). In NZ trade, "gib" and "plasterboard" are used interchangeably — if a quote says "gib and stop", it means supply and install plasterboard and apply stopping compound.
NZ Gib Sheet Types
| Type |
Thickness |
Use |
Approx cost/sheet |
| Standard |
10 mm |
General walls & ceilings |
$18–$25 |
| Noiseline |
13 mm |
Party walls, bedrooms |
$28–$38 |
| Aqualine |
10 mm |
Bathrooms, wet areas |
$22–$30 |
| Braceline |
10 mm |
Seismic bracing walls |
$28–$36 |
| Fyreline |
13 mm |
Fire-rated walls |
$32–$42 |
Stopping Levels Explained
| Level |
Description |
When used |
| Level 3 |
One coat, unfilled — not ready to paint |
Garages, utility areas |
| Level 4 |
Two coats + sand — standard finish |
All NZ residential interiors |
| Level 5 |
Three coats + skim — critical finish |
High-gloss paint, feature walls |
Typical Gib & Stopping Costs NZ 2026
| Scope |
Cost range (ex GST) |
| Gib supply and fix only |
$45–$65/m² |
| Stopping Level 4 only |
$25–$35/m² |
| Full gib + Level 4 stop + sand |
$70–$100/m² |
| Full gib + Level 5 premium |
$90–$130/m² |
All prices ex GST. Auckland 10–15% above average. Christchurch and Wellington within 5% of average. Smaller cities typically 5–10% below.
